The cheapest way to get from Ulm to Brussels is to bus which costs €55 - €95 and takes 9h 55m.
The fastest way to get from Ulm to Brussels is to train and fly which takes 5h 22m and costs €100 - €430.
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Ulm and arriving at Brussels-North train station station. Services depart once daily,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 9h 55m.
No, there is no direct train from Ulm to Brussels. However, there are services departing from Ulm Hauptbahnhof and arriving at Brussels-Nord via Frankfurt.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h.
The distance between Ulm and Brussels is 651 km. The road distance is 593.8 km.
The best way to get from Ulm to Brussels without a car is to train which takes 6h and costs €90 - €550.
It takes approximately 6h to get from Ulm to Brussels, including transfers.
Ulm to Brussels bus services, operated by FlixBus, depart from Ulm station.
Ulm to Brussels train services, operated by Deutsche Bahn Intercity (DB IC), depart from Ulm Hauptbahnhof station.
The best way to get from Ulm to Brussels is to train which takes 6h and costs €90 - €550. Alternatively, you can bus, which costs €55 - €95 and takes 9h 55m.
